(Nasdaq: MCRS), a leading supplier of information systems to the hospitality and retail industries, today announced the results for its fiscal 2004 third quarter ended March 31, 2004. Revenue for the quarter was $121.0 million, an increase of $22.1 million, or 22.3%, over the same period last year. The quarterly revenue was a Company record for the third fiscal quarter. Net income for the quarter was $7.5 million, an increase of $2.1 million, or 40.0%, over the year ago third quarter. Earnings per share, on a diluted basis, were $0.39, an increase of $0.08 per share, or 25.8%, over the year ago earnings of $0.31 per share. Revenue, net income and earnings per share results exceeded consensus expectations. For the nine-month period ending March 31, 2004, MICROS's revenue was $344.6 million, an increase of $61.0 million, or 21.5%, over the same period in fiscal 2003. Net income for the nine-month period was $20.8 million, an increase of $7.8 million, or 60.3%, over the same period in fiscal 2003. Earnings per share, on a diluted basis, were $1.09, an increase of $0.35 per share, or 47.3%, over the earnings of $0.74 per share for the same period in fiscal 2003. Tom Giannopoulos, MICROS's Chairman and CEO, stated, "We are extremely pleased with the record revenue and strong financial results for the quarter. The demand for our products and services continues at a high level from both current and new customers. We look forward to a strong fourth quarter and a highly successful fiscal 2004." MICROS's management guidance for the fiscal 2004 fourth quarter ending June 30, 2004 is for revenue between $125.0 million and $130.0 million and net income between $10.6 million and $11.7 million. Management guidance for the fiscal 2004 year ending June 30, 2004 is for revenue between $469.0 million and $474.0 million and net income between $31.4 million and $32.5 million.
